Conversion of the Underground Beaumont–Dorchester Line to 315 kV

GENERAL INFORMATION FALL 2016

CURRENT SITUATION The 120-kV underground Beaumont–Dorchester line covers a distance of about 6 km across four boroughs of the city of Montréal. From Beaumont substation, in the Villeray–Saint-Michel–Parc-Extension borough, it travels through Rosemont–La Petite-Patrie and Plateau-Mont-Royal to supply Dorchester substation, in the Ville-Marie borough. Commissioned in 1964, this line has reached the end of its useful life. Hydro-Québec must therefore rebuild it to ensure the long-term operability of its system. RECOMMENDED SOLUTION The solution recommended by Hydro-Québec is to replace the existing 120-kV underground line with a new 315-kV line, which will be temporarily operated at 120 kV. This line will be built in a new underground conduit, whose route is still to be determined. Once the project is completed, the electrical equipment in the current underground c onduit will be dismantled. This project is in line with Hydro-Québec’s grid development plan for the island of Montréal which calls for converting Beaumont and Dorchester substations to 315/25 kV with a view to ensure the long-term operability of the area’s transmission system. It will secure downtown Montréal’s electricity supply and allow Hydro-Québec to meet growing demand over the medium and long term.

* kV = kilovolt (1,000 volts). STUDY AREA The study area covers 7.8 km2. It lies across the boroughs of Plateau-Mont-Royal, Rosemont–La Petite-Patrie and Ville-Marie and, to a lesser extent, the boroughs of Outremont and Villeray– Saint-Michel–Parc-Extension. The study area is bordered by Rue Jean-Talon to the north, Avenue Viger to the south, Rue Saint-Denis to the east and Boulevard Robert-Bourassa, Rue University, Avenue Bloomfield and Boulevard de l’Acadie to the west.
